BasiGo, a Kenyan electric mobility company, has secured KSh396 million ($3 million) in equity funding from CFAO Group.

Development Partners International (DPI), the London-based private equity firm, has committed an additional $50 million in follow-on funding to support Kazyon, the fast-growing Egyptian discount retail chain, as it scales operations across the Middle East and North Africa.

The European Investment Bank (EIB) has announced a €15 million investment in the newly established I&P Afrique Entrepreneurs 3 (IPAE 3) fund, managed by Investisseurs & Partenaires.

The Fund for Export-Development in Africa (FEDA), an investment arm of the African Export-Import Bank (Afreximbank), has established a $1 billion Africa Film Fund to support Africa’s growing film and TV industry.
